Your odds of getting the visa: Russia → Austria

Visa guides tell you whether a visa is required. This block answers the second question — will you get it. Figures come from the European Commission's official 2025 statistics, broken down per country pair.

10,6%
of Austria visa applications refused in Russia
-3,9 pp below the Schengen average (14.5%) — refused less often than average
4,959applications filed
4,216visas issued
526refusals
#92strictest of 118 countries
Where Austria visa applications are filed: Moscow

The Commission counts applications by where they were filed — at consulates located in Russia — rather than by the applicant's nationality. For most countries these nearly coincide, but applications filed there by other nationals are included too. 2025 data. Source: European Commission, DG HOME
